Bueng Na Rang District
Amphoe Bueng Na Rank ( Thai: อำเภอ บึง นา ราง ) is a district ( Amphoe - administrative district ) in the west of the province of Phichit, which lies in the southern part of the northern region of Thailand.
Geography
Neighboring districts are (from north clockwise): Amphoe Pho Prathap Chang who, Taphan Hin and Pho Thale the province of Phichit and Nakhon Sawan Province Banphot Phisai and Bueng Samakkhi of Kamphaeng Phet province.
History
Bueng Na Rank was on 15 July 1996, first as sub-district ( King Amphoe ) was established by five tambon were split off from the circle Pho Thale. On 15 May 2007, the Thai government has decided to bring all the 81 sub-districts in the "normal" Amphoe status to simplify administration. With the publication in the Royal Gazette on August 24, 2007, this decision officially entered into force.
Management
The circle is divided into five subdistricts (tambon ), which are further subdivided into 50 villages ( Muban ).
There are also five " Tambon Administrative Organizations" (TAO, องค์การ บริหาร ส่วน ตำบล - administrative organizations) in the district.
